About the job

We are seeking a talented individual to work as Assistant Director of the Schools Singing Programme.

This role provides an excellent opportunity for a choral leader with a desire to nurture creativity, foster expression, and shape the voices and musical foundations of future generations. We’re looking for a skilled leader of children’s voices who will play a key role in developing our singing and keyboard programmes, leading provision in the Cathedral Choir School and supporting an outstanding team of Choral Directors and Keyboard Tutors.

We work with 7,500 children each week in schools across West and North Yorkshire and our 18 after-school choirs provide outstanding choral opportunities for young people, including BBC broadcasts, tours and recordings. Our innovative whole-class melodica sessions provide an entry point to instrumental study, and organ, piano and classical accordion tuition is available for choristers and school pupils across the Diocese.
